Westward Road - E4 8QQ
Key Postcode Insights
E4 8QQ is a residential postcode situated on Westward Road, London, E4 with 47 addresses.
It ranks as the 762nd largest and 405th most expensive of the 915 postcodes in the E4 area. The most common property type is a early-century house built between 1912 and 1935.
The postcode contains a total of 47 properties: 36 houses and 11 flats.

Sales Market Trends
The last sale in E4 8QQ sold for £585,000 on 1st October 2025. Since then prices are up an average of 0.1%.
The current average value in the postcode is £471,207.
The E4 8QQ Sales Market has increased by 20.6% over the last 10 years.
